-
#include
#include
int main()
int nsum = 0, nnum = 0;
scanf("%d", &nnum);
if (nnum < 6) 第乙個完成是 6return 0;
for (int j = 1; j < sqrt(nnum);j)如果 (nnum % j == 0) nnum 到 j 的餘數等於 0,則 j 是 nnum 的真因數。
nsum += j;
如果 (nnum == nsum) n,則所有真因數的總和正好等於自身。
printf("%d 是完整的數字", nnum);
return 0;
printf("%d 不完整", nnum);
return 0;
-
1. 使用 C C++:
int main(){
int n;設輸入數為 n
scanf("%d",&n);輸入。
if(n%5==0&&n%7==0){ 確定 n 與 5 和 7 之間的關係。
printf("yes");
else{printf("no");
printf("");
return 0;
其次,新增C語言或C++對應的標頭檔案來執行,下面是我在Codeblocks中執行播放的截圖。
輸入示例:9
輸出:否<>
三、延期:
1.如果要以簡單的方式確定數字的輸入和輸出,可以使用 if else。 如果要查詢陣列中的數字並判斷它,可以新增乙個 for 迴圈。
語言頭:包括 c++ 頭:include; using namespace std。
-
使用餘數演算法。 定義輸入變數(即正整數)void main()。
-
對於以下演算法,您可以自行填寫輸入和輸出。
n%21)?"yes":"no")
-
什麼樣的語言?,還是excel。
-
迴圈輸入,該輸入始終取樣直到結束,如果輸入值為 -1,則取樣以 include 結束
void main()
int numb=0,max=0;
while(numb!=-1)
printf("請輸入乙個正整數:(在輸入末尾輸入 -1)。");
scanf("%d",&numb);
if(numb>max)max=numb;
printf("輸入最大值 %d",max);
-
問錯了地方,對吧? 我應該問一下程式設計。
這意味著每次都從輸入中讀取乙個正整數,直到讀取的數字為 -1,並且輸入結束。
然後從輸入的所有正整數中選擇最大的值。
-
它是用什麼語言寫的?
C語言中的冒泡方法解決了這個問題。
-
#include
int main()
int n;
printf("請輸入乙個數字:")
scanf("%d",&n);
printf("此數字為 %d",n);
else printf("這個數字不能同時被 3、5、7 整除");
return 0;